Output 20caacbabec6045bb93fc2b4440c761580e503dc773a03a31cfcd068d0ae8886:1

value
75867138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de78fb9ee40e3e619bc691f25c4dddcda2f650e6 OP_EQUAL
address
MUBVB4APLWhP12AnzzMa3Qe4csUBtSTdJg
transaction
20caacbabec6045bb93fc2b4440c761580e503dc773a03a31cfcd068d0ae8886
spent
true